I'm pretty sure you have a power/ground issue. I don't hear any throttle bottle when the ignition is on (not cranking). Pin 1/2 ground, Pin 3 switched power, Pin 21/62 constant power. Make sure you also have power (pin 16)/ground (pin 4/5) on the OBD port

Needs de-mobilising on ECU, you’re using mk1 clocks (VR are coded) and mk1 key with no immobiliser ring. K line wants wiring in to pin 43 from memory so you can connect to obd. Have you connected brake switch/clutch switch?
